Christin Lawson Phillips has extensive experience in full-service appraisal and real estate consulting. Her work focuses on the valuation of major urban land developments, including large-scale retail centers and malls, office buildings, and multi-family properties. She has conducted appraisals for a variety of purposes, such as trust and estate matters, tax appeals, litigation, and financing.

Christin has handled many notable assignments, including a multi-year tax appeal for a high-density residential development while undergoing a complex, multi-year renovation, and the valuation of several office properties worth over $1 billion, located in New York and Washington, D.C.

Prior to joining Stout, Christin was a Senior Vice President of Appraisers and Planners, Inc. She began her career in commercial real estate appraisal in 2005, following a decade licensing magazines for Time, Inc. and Ziff Davis Media in the Asia Pacific and European markets.
